Example usage for com.fasterxml.jackson.databind.introspect BeanPropertyDefinition hasField

List of usage examples for com.fasterxml.jackson.databind.introspect BeanPropertyDefinition hasField

Introduction

In this page you can find the example usage for com.fasterxml.jackson.databind.introspect BeanPropertyDefinition hasField.

Prototype

public abstract boolean hasField();

Source Link

Usage

From source file:springfox.documentation.schema.Annotations.java

@SuppressWarnings("PMD")
private static <A extends Annotation> Optional<A> tryGetFieldAnnotation(
        BeanPropertyDefinition beanPropertyDefinition, Class<A> annotationClass) {
    if (beanPropertyDefinition.hasField()) {
        return Optional.fromNullable(beanPropertyDefinition.getField().getAnnotation(annotationClass));
    }/*from w  w  w .j av a  2  s.  co m*/
    return Optional.absent();
}